Skip to content

Commit 7c96fbf

Browse files
authored
Fix ad blocking
fixes #516
1 parent 436df88 commit 7c96fbf

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

src/Modify.cpp

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
#include "pch.h"
1+
#include "pch.h"
22

33
/*
44
*
@@ -126,9 +126,9 @@ int cef_zip_reader_read_file_hook(void* self, void* buffer, size_t bufferSize)
126126
#endif
127127

128128
if (file_name == L"home-hpto.css") {
129-
const auto hpto = PatternScanner::ScanFirst(reinterpret_cast<std::size_t>(buffer), bufferSize, L".WiPggcPDzbwGxoxwLWFf{-webkit-box-pack:center;-ms-flex-pack:center;display:-webkit-box;display:-ms-flexbox;display:flex;");
129+
const auto hpto = PatternScanner::ScanFirst(reinterpret_cast<std::size_t>(buffer), bufferSize, L".WiPggcPDzbwGxoxwLWFf{display:-webkit-box;display:-ms-flexbox;display:flex;");
130130
if (hpto.is_found()) {
131-
if (hpto.write<const char*>(".WiPggcPDzbwGxoxwLWFf{-webkit-box-pack:center;-ms-flex-pack:center;display:-webkit-box;display:-ms-flexbox;display:none;")) {
131+
if (hpto.write<const char*>(".WiPggcPDzbwGxoxwLWFf{display:-webkit-box;display:-ms-flexbox;display:none;")) {
132132
Logger::Log(L"hptocss patched!", Logger::LogLevel::Info);
133133
}
134134
else {
@@ -237,10 +237,10 @@ int cef_zip_reader_read_file_hook(void* self, void* buffer, size_t bufferSize)
237237
Logger::Log(L"sp://ads/v1/ads/ - failed not found!", Logger::LogLevel::Error);
238238
}
239239

240-
const auto premium_free = PatternScanner::ScanFirst(reinterpret_cast<std::size_t>(buffer), bufferSize, L"\"free\"===e.session?.productState?.catalogue?.toLowerCase(),r=e=>\"premium\"===e.session?.productState?.catalogue?.toLowerCase()");
240+
const auto premium_free = PatternScanner::ScanFirst(reinterpret_cast<std::size_t>(buffer), bufferSize, L"e.session?.productState?.catalogue?.toLowerCase()");
241241
if (premium_free.is_found()) {
242242
//Print(L"{}", premium_free.read<const char*>());
243-
if (premium_free.write<const char*>("\"premium\"===e.session?.productState?.catalogue?.toLowerCase(),r=e=>\"free\"===e.session?.productState?.catalogue?.toLowerCase()")) {
243+
if (premium_free.write<const char*>("\"blockthespot-team-says-meow-meow-meow-meow-meow\"")) {
244244
Logger::Log(L"premium patched!", Logger::LogLevel::Info);
245245
}
246246
else {

0 commit comments

Comments
 (0)